Vuse Go 800 Rolls Out Nationwide in South Korea, Covering 30,000 Convenience Stores and Tobacco Shop
BAT Rothmans Korea has announced plans to expand the sales network of its vaping product “Vuse Go 800” nationwide.
According to a January 15 report by The Korea Economic Daily, BAT Rothmans Korea announced that it is expanding the sales network of its e-cigarette product “Vuse Go 800” across the country, covering 30,000 convenience stores and tobacco shops, including those in Seoul.
The Korea Economic Daily reported that since the product began selling in convenience stores and vape shops in Seoul in July 2023, sales performance has been quite strong. Just one and a half months after launch, the lineup expanded from the original four flavors to eight.
About six months after the launch, BAT expanded its sales locations beyond Seoul, further strengthening its leading position in South Korea’s atomized vaping market. The company also stated that the product’s position in the global market has already been widely recognized, and that it will continue working to meet the high expectations of adult smokers while providing them with more choices.
